Solution 1

In a redox reaction, Mn in (+7) oxidation state is reduced to (+2) oxidation state in acidic medium.

Here's the step by step process:

  1. Mn in +7 oxidation state is usually present as permanganate ion (MnO4-) in acidic medium.
